More than 1,600 visits to MARQ on its first day of opening

A total of 1,644 people visited the exhibition of Xian warriors at MARQ this morning, on the first open day of the week that the Alicante museum planned for this week. It will be repeated next Thursday on the 12th.

Queues have been forming at MARQ since before the opening of the museum, which was established at 10 in the morning. They went around the building.

The great influx of people made this necessary Meeting halls and gardens are opened for waiting, Due to the times set for each group’s visit. Also this be informed about the program Access to rooms has been planned to regulate waiting times.

So much so that at around 12 am it was no longer possible to get in as the opening was until 14:00 and there were visitors waiting to fill all possible slots until closing time.

This led to protests from some citizens who came to visit the exhibition and could no longer access it because it was no longer possible to visit. Additionally, access to the museum had to be cut off from time to time for security reasons.

The open day at the Lucentum site attracted 214 people, 361 at the Illeta de El Campello and 8 at the Torre de la Almudaina.
